On Sun, 30 Apr 2017 17:32:00 +0000, owl wrote: > > Then I guess you're fucked. > Me "fucked?" Ha, ha, ha, ha! That's an impossibility! I can simply edit my xorg.config file thusly: Section "InputDevice" Identifier "Mouse1" ... Option "DragLockButtons" "2" ... EndSection Now, my middle mouse button behaves as a "meta key". If I press it, the next button that is pressed will become locked. I can therefore drag lock at will. However, this will also prevent the use of my middle button for any other purpose. But I can just get a mouse with a few more buttons.
